September’s Book Discussion: The Double Bind by Chris Bohjalian

A New York Times, Boston Globe, Washington Post and USA Today bestseller, The Double Bind by Vermont author Chris Bohjalian tells the story of the intersection of two lives: that of a young woman, Laurel working at a Burlington Vermont homeless shelter and a former shelter resident, Bobbie who leaves behind a box of exceptional photographs.  When Bobbie dies, Laurel discovers a deeply hidden secret – a story that leads her far from her old life and into a cat-and-mouse game with pursuers who claim they want to save her.    Because one of the main chracters in this book works at a homeless shelter, Louise Luring, director and volunteer for the Greater Falls Warming Shelter  in No. Walpole will be on hand to talk about the shelter as part of our book discussion.
